What is a sensor? According to the national standard, the sensor is defined as follows: "a device or equipment, consisting of sense organ and interface element, can receive the measured quantity and convent it into a signal on basis of some rules". Simply speaking, the so-called sensor is a kind of testing device, which can receive the measured signal and change it into an electrical signal or other forms. It can satisfy all kinds of requirements, such as transmission, process, memory, display, recording, and controlling. In another word, the sensor is the primary element to realize automatic detection and automatic control.

With the development of the technologies, the whole world walks into an information era. During making full use of the information, what people should do first is to gain an accurate and reliable message. The sensor is the primary way to get such information from the nature and production fields. In the modern industries, especially automation production, all kinds of sensors are commonly used to monitor and control different parameters and thus ensure the equipment operates in the normal or best state. So without so many excellent sensors, modern production will lose its foundation. At present, the development of modern science and technology has been into a lot of new fields. For example, from the macro point, people have to observe the vast universe. From the micro point, people have to observe the particle. Obviously, people's senor organs can not get the information directly from the above-mentioned places. People need the help of the relevant sensors. Now the sensors have been widely applied in different fields, such as industrial production, space development, environmental protection, a survey of resources, medical diagnosis, biological engineering, and historical relic protection. There is no exaggeration that from the vast space to the unbounded sea, almost every modern program can not leave the sensors.

In conclusion, the sensors play a very important and obvious role in economic development and social progress. All countries around the world pay much attention to its development. It is believed that in the future the technology of the sensor will be brought to a leap.
